We launched the general-purpose Amazon EC2 M6a cases at AWS re:Invent 2021 and compute-intensive C6a cases in February of this 12 months. These cases are powered by the third Gen AMD EPYC processors working at frequencies as much as 3.6 GHz to supply as much as 35 % higher value efficiency versus the earlier technology cases.
At the moment, we’re increasing our portfolio to incorporate memory-optimized Amazon EC2 R6a cases that includes AMD EPYC (Milan) processors 10 % cheaper than comparable x86 cases.
R6a cases, powered by third Gen AMD EPYC processors are properly fitted to memory-intensive purposes corresponding to high-performance databases (relational databases, noSQL databases), distributed net scale in-memory caches (corresponding to memcached, Redis), in-memory databases corresponding to real-time massive information analytics (corresponding to Hadoop, Spark clusters), and different enterprise purposes.
R6a cases are constructed on the AWS Nitro System and assist Elastic Material Adapter (EFA) for workloads that profit from decrease community latency and extremely scalable inter-node communication, corresponding to high-performance computing and video processing.
Right here’s a fast recap of the benefits of the brand new R6a cases in comparison with R5a cases:
- As much as 35 % increased value efficiency per vCPU versus comparable R5a cases
- As much as 10 % cheaper than comparable x86 cases
- As much as 1536 GiB of reminiscence, 2 occasions greater than the earlier technology, providing you with the good thing about scaling up databases and working bigger in-memory workloads.
- As much as 192 vCPUs, 50 Gbps enhanced networking, and 40 Gbps EBS bandwidth, enabling you to course of information sooner, consolidate workloads, and decrease the price of possession.
- SAP-certified cases require memory-intensive purposes corresponding to high-performance enterprise databases like SAP Enterprise Suite.
- Assist always-on reminiscence encryption with AMD clear sngle key reminiscence encryption (TSME), and assist new AVX2 directions for accelerating encryption and decryption algorithms.
Listed below are the specs of R6a cases intimately:
| Identify | vCPUs | Reminiscence (GiB) | Community Bandwidth (Gbps) | EBS Throughput (Gbps) |
| r6a.giant | 2 | 16 | As much as 12.5 | As much as 6.6 |
| r6a.xlarge | 4 | 32 | As much as 12.5 | As much as 6.6 |
| r6a.2xlarge | 8 | 64 | As much as 12.5 | As much as 6.6 |
| r6a.4xlarge | 16 | 128 | As much as 12.5 | As much as 6.6 |
| r6a.8xlarge | 32 | 256 | 12.5 | 6.6 |
| r6a.12xlarge | 48 | 384 | 18.75 | 10 |
| r6a.16xlarge | 64 | 512 | 25 | 13.3 |
| r6a.24xlarge | 96 | 768 | 37.5 | 20 |
| r6a.32xlarge | 128 | 1024 | 50 | 26.6 |
| r6a.48xlarge | 192 | 1536 | 50 | 40 |
| r6a.steel | 192 | 1536 | 50 | 40 |
